Find directions to Fawn Creek, browse local businesses, landmarks, get current traffic estimates, road … WebCrossing Roads As a trail approaches a road crossing, add a tight turn, ridges and dips in the tread, and/or narrow the clearing width to slow down users. On the final approach, the trail must be at a right (90 degree) angle to the road, nearly level, and have a sight distance adequate for trail users to see the oncoming road in time to stop.
